The absolute best individual I have found to aggregate up the association amongst religions and war is a Quaker researcher, William Frost.

He says that there are things in regards to religions that don't inexorably bring about war yet do encourage it.

1. He blames every real religion for having consecrated writings that depict viciousness favorably, whether done by God or some gallant figure. The war's prosperity is ensured by God, and impersonation of that conduct then gets to be affirmed. Case in point, when I was a kid I adored the tale of David and Goliath. I likewise imagined that Joshua was a decent person when he vanquished the locals who as of now lived in the alleged Promised Land. Today, I have different suppositions.

2. Religions have customs or supplications that should enroll the assistance of God in war, which show that those battling are battling for a blessed cause. Consider supplication before fight. Keep in mind the Crusades, when even youngsters were sent to fight, or even a football game in the NFL where one side appeals to overcome the other.

3. On the off chance that you lose your life in a Holy war, God will remunerate you in the following life. Affliction is the most astounding sign of religious commitment, as each suicide plane knows.

4. Religions show that their disciples are the anointed ones, with rights and benefits, especially including a privilege to land possession. What's more, these people go to war on the off chance that they feel abused, either in the past or show, and can't get equity, or if there are sufficient of them to bind together politically into a country state, they will look for force through war, particularly if the area is consecrated or a "Guaranteed Land." Nationalism that is connected to battling for area and family then turns into a religious obligation.

5. Political or otherworldly pioneers originate from a high society and find in the religious educating an approach to keep up their energy. The Queen of England is likewise leader of the Church, the Pope of a country state.

6. Ministers and religious pioneers will utilize mainstream energy to organize or uphold right tenet, love and moral practices. Think about the Taliban here keeping young ladies from going to class or defenders of Proposition 8 here in California, which banned gay marriage.

7. States neglect to maintain minority rights and offer into dominant part confidence hones that would debilitate or evacuate minority rights. Think here about the American profound south before Martin Luther King, Jr. On the other hand South Africa and Apartheid, which was supported on religious grounds.

8. Distinctive religions live near each other, yet their instructing and practices are seen to be contrary. Consider here Northern Ireland, or Israel and Palestine, or Bosnia.
